A fat-bodied topwater built to churn a wake and leave a bubble trail behind it. Cast it out, reel it steady, and let the tail do the work — the bite usually comes when you don't change a thing.
Best early and late, on calm mornings, over grass flats and around laydowns. On topwater, the sound and the wake matter far more than the paint; color mostly decides how the bait reads as a silhouette against the sky.
When to throw Copper: a darker, warmer finish that silhouettes hard against a low sun. First light, last light, and overcast days — the conditions where a dark topwater outperforms a light one.
